Materi Python Dasar untuk SMA Kelas XI

Kenali Python! Pahami karakteristik, kelebihan, dan kegunaannya (AI, Data Science, Web). Panduan instalasi dan pilihan IDE terbaik untuk pemula.

 

Pengenalan Python

  • Python adalah bahasa pemrograman tingkat tinggi yang dibuat oleh Guido van Rossum dan pertama kali dirilis pada tahun 1991. Python terkenal karena sintaksnya yang sederhana dan mudah dipahami, mirip dengan bahasa Inggris.

  • https://www.python.org/ 


Karakteristik Python

  • Mudah dipelajari: Sintaks yang bersih dan sederhana

  • Interpreted language: Tidak perlu dikompilasi terlebih dahulu

  • Cross-platform: Berjalan di Windows, Mac, Linux

  • Open source: Gratis dan bebas digunaka

  • Versatile: Bisa digunakan untuk berbagai keperluan


Kegunaan Python
  • Web Development: Django, Flask

  • Data Science & Analytics: Pandas, NumPy, Matplotlib

  • Machine Learning: TensorFlow, scikit-learn

  • Automation/Scripting: Otomatisasi tugas-tugas repetitif

  • Desktop Applications: Tkinter, PyQt

  • Game Development: Pygame


Kelebihan Python
  • Sintaks yang mudah dipahami

  • Library yang sangat banyak

  • Komunitas yang besar dan aktif

  • Pengembangan yang cepat

  • Multiplatform (bisa berjalan di banyak sistem operasi)


Kekurangan Python

  • Kecepatan eksekusi lebih lambat dibanding bahasa compiled (C, C++, Java, Golang, dan lain-lain)

  • Konsumsi memori yang lebih besar

  • Tidak ideal untuk mobile development


Instalasi Python

Memilih dan Setup IDE/Text Editor



sumber artikel : Pemrograman Zaman Now




Posting Komentar